Local Treatment by Thermic Destruction of Primitive Breast Cancer. Phase II: Feasibility and Effectiveness, Standardization of Procedures.


Inclusion Criteria:



- Noninflammatory unilateral and unifocal breast cancer

- Size
- Histological confirmation of cancer by biopsy grade status hormone and HER2.

- Good delineation of the lesion on ultrasound.

- Minimum distance of 5 mm between the tumor and the skin between the tumor and muscle.

- Age between 18 and 80

- ECOG performance status 0 or 1

Outcome Measure:

Effectiveness of laser treatment

Outcome Description:

Destruction of the carcinoma will be assess by histological analysis of the specimen. If more than 10% of viables cancerous cells are remaining in the volume treated by laser, the procedure would be a fail

Outcome Time Frame:

28 days after initial diagnosis
